Introduction: The Complexity of Global Supply Chain Management

Global supply chains are intricate ecosystems with multiple variables—ranging from fluctuating demand and transportation logistics to geopolitical disruptions and compliance requirements. For exporters, managing these complexities is a constant challenge, and inefficiencies in the supply chain can lead to delays, increased costs, and missed opportunities.

This is where artificial intelligence (AI) comes into play. By automating processes, analyzing vast datasets, and predicting outcomes, AI-driven solutions are transforming supply chain management. The Role of AI in Supply Chain Management

AI in supply chain management isn’t just about automation—it’s about intelligence. AI-powered tools provide exporters with the ability to:

  1. Predict Demand: Using historical data and market trends to forecast demand and adjust production schedules.
  2. Optimize Logistics: Streamlining transportation routes and reducing shipping times through real-time analytics.
  3. Manage Inventory: Avoiding overstocking or stockouts by analyzing buying patterns and market conditions.
  4. Ensure Compliance: Simplifying the navigation of complex trade regulations and customs requirements.
  5. Mitigate Risks: Identifying potential supply chain disruptions and taking proactive measures to prevent them.

AI’s Impact on Key Areas of Supply Chain Management

a. Efficiency

AI automates repetitive tasks, such as data entry and shipment tracking, allowing exporters to focus on strategic decisions.

b. Cost Reduction

By optimizing transportation routes, inventory levels, and supplier selection, AI significantly reduces operational costs.

c. Sustainability

SaleAI’s tools help exporters identify eco-friendly logistics options and reduce waste, aligning with global sustainability goals.

d. Agility

With real-time insights and predictive analytics, exporters can quickly adapt to changes in demand, regulations, or market conditions.

e. Customer Satisfaction

AI-driven supply chain optimization ensures timely deliveries and consistent product availability, enhancing customer satisfaction and loyalty.

The use of AI in supply chains is set to grow, driven by advancements in technology and the increasing complexity of global trade. Key trends include:

  • IoT Integration: Combining AI with Internet of Things (IoT) devices for real-time tracking and monitoring of shipments.
  • Blockchain for Transparency: Using blockchain technology to enhance visibility and trust across the supply chain.
  • Autonomous Logistics: AI-powered drones, autonomous vehicles, and robotic warehouses will revolutionize logistics.
  • Sustainability Analytics: Advanced tools to help exporters track and reduce their environmental impact.
  • Hyper-Localization: Leveraging AI to focus on specific regional trends and buyer preferences for better market penetration.
